HEATHCOTE ROAD BOARD. NOTICE is Hereby Given, that if. la the - intention of the Heathcotn Road Board, at a meeting to be held on THURSDAY, the Ist day of JUNE, 1893. to MAKBJ und LEVY a GENKRAL RATK of Three Farthings in the & on all the rateable property in the Heathcote Road District And, in compliance with an order of the South Waimakariri River Board, to Strike and Levy a Rate of three sixty-fourths of a penny in the £ on all the rateable property included in the South Waimakariri River District. And, in compliance with an order of the'Chrietchurch Matrict Drainage Board, to Strike and Levy a Rate of Jd (three farthings) on all the rateable property in the rural and sewage area of the Cnrietchurch Drainage District. And, in compliance with an order of the Sclwyn County Council, to Strike and Levy a Rate of l-BCh of a penny in the & on all tne rateable property in the said Road District for the purposes of Hospitals and Charitable Aid. The said Rates to be for the period commencing the Ist day of April, 1893, and ending the 31st day of March, 1894, as far as regards the General, River and Hospitals and Charitable Aid Rates, and aa regards the Drainage Rate for the period commencing the let day of January and ending the 31st day of December, 1893. Tho whole oc rhe said Rates to ba Due and Payable in one sum on tbo 2nd day of June, 1893. The Rate Book is open for inspection during office hours. Dated this leth day c May, IS'3. W. T. C.
